Notes

The journal documents the field work of Edward A. Goldman in California, October 24 - December 15, 1930. Entries are dated and often headed with location. Subject matter covers travel details (destinations, time of day, mode of transportation), interactions and meetings with local staff and officials, weather, descriptions of local individuals and summaries of their observations of flora and fauna (type of bird and mammal, abundance), trapping, observations on coyote behavior, and notes on uses of poison. In the back is a list of photographs taken. Locations include the vicinity of Alder Point [Alderpoint], Alturas to Fort Bidwell, California; Reno, Ely to Eureka, Nevada.
